tVO logoIan McDonald, the personality behind the popular vegetarian podcast The Vegan Option, is taking his passion for radio and veganism one step further with a new series on the history of vegetarianism. The new series, which will air in ten parts, will be a comprehensive history of what Ian found to be a much bigger topic than originally anticipated – it turns out there's quite the story behind eschewing animal products!

The presenter is nothing if not thorough in his work (which you can witness by listening to his program on London station Resonance 104.4FM or on theveganoption.org), and this is The Vegan Option's biggest project to date.
